Identifying Signs of Child Abuse and Neglect
Recognizing the signs of child abuse and neglect is a critical step in ensuring the safety and well-being of vulnerable children. A child abuse lawyer in Philadelphia, PA, would agree that indicators can range from physical injuries to behavioral changes. Bruises, burns, or other visible injuries are apparent, but abuse may also leave invisible scars. Children who experience emotional abuse might display extreme fear, anxiety, or have a distorted sense of self-worth. Neglect, a form of abuse, can be harder to detect and includes a child being consistently denied basic needs like food, shelter, education, or medical care.
If you suspect any form of child abuse or neglect, it is crucial to report it.
